What is the nature of the melting points of interstitial compounds compared to pure metals?
Options
- AThey have lower melting points
- BThey have higher melting points
- CThey have the same melting points
- DTheir melting points cannot be determined
Correct answer
B. They have higher melting points
Step-by-step solution
Interstitial compounds have high melting points, higher than those of pure metals.
